This card has been made using
  • Medallion background stamp
  • Special Blessings stamp set
  • a border stamp from the new Vintage Vogue stamp set
Other items used
  • Kraft cardstock
  • Not Quite Navy cardstock
  • Bordering Blue cardstock
  • Kraft Taffeta ribbon
  • Champagne Mist Shimmer paint
Makes for a lovely simple card, of course you can change the greeting on the front and the sentiment on the insert.
I love the Medallion Stamp. Some people are frightened to use it, as it is quite big, but ensure that it is inked up enough and you'll be well on your way!

This card is for Challenge 4, "I like you the least", you had to use your least favourite or least used cartridge!! Well I like all my cartridges, but I bought the WILD CARD one before Kiera was born and I've never used it! So here's my effort, let me know what you think!




I had huge problems uploading this picture, but I'll hopefully upload more later today!!
All papers are Stampin' Up!
The card base is 6"x6", the tree cut at 5 1/2", the owl at 2 1/2" and the 'hello' at 2".
